Output cf705757c4626f5fa28ef17f4b5e550fa1a9b7f1222d2d2f8d33fa5ef6ff0fa8:0

value
8917901926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5588b6c3ece7b08a8e004dcfb1c8b7c42dd5a8 OP_EQUAL
address
3L8rtJWYDUF1zq4bmVzdfWxC9omiqc5TZA
transaction
cf705757c4626f5fa28ef17f4b5e550fa1a9b7f1222d2d2f8d33fa5ef6ff0fa8
confirmations
572919
spent
true